Caye Caulker is an amazing place to experience the 'Go Slow'...
Caye Caulker is an amazing place to experience the 'Go Slow' way of life! We enjoyed 4 nights there with our family of 4 (2 adults, 2 teen boys), went spearfishing, swam with nurse sharks and sting rays, fed tarpon, waded with sting rays, hung out at The Split, and enjoyed amazing Belizean food all over the island. You can sleep in and go to bed early, and still not miss a thing. :)Guest review byAdriaUnited States - 6.0

Crooked Tree is very small with rather rutted dirt roads but...
Crooked Tree is very small with rather rutted dirt roads but that is part of its charm. We loved eating at Carries Cafe which is only open Wed. -Sun and consists of a kitchen located in a garage with one table. The food was great. It is lovely to walk around and see all of the birds and farm life. We really enjoyed it here.Guest review bykateUnited States - 8.0
It is a rural village which has created a wonderful...
It is a rural village which has created a wonderful sanctuary for the howler monkeys. The whole town participates either by donating stretches of their land to make pathways for the monkeys or helping run the visitor center.Guest review byJaniceUnited States - 10.0

I love the restaurant Celebrity it's close to the Belize...
I love the restaurant Celebrity it's close to the Belize Museum on Regent street which was a former prison. The food is excellent. It's very easy to get around Belize city by taxi. We paid a taxi 10 BZ dollars to take us from the bus terminal to the Museum that's about 5 US. I called the chauffeur later on in the afternoon to take us to town and we were dropped at the park in the center of town. We walked around the park and sat on a chair under a tree, we visited the inner stores on Albert street. What I like about Belize, there are restrooms every where and the people are friendly. You can ask them anything they will help you out. We walked on the market on Saturday, got some hot bread by the bakery and coffee next door. I loved Altun Ha. Our guide was arranged by the guesthouse Casa de Shangri-La.Guest review byEdelstein
